Integrated License Verification Badges

Digital platforms thrive when users feel confident that the environments they engage with are trustworthy, transparent, and responsibly managed. One increasingly important element contributing to this confidence is the presence of integrated license verification badges. These badges function as visible indicators that a platform operates under recognized regulatory oversight, helping users quickly understand whether a service meets established standards. Beyond simple decoration, integrated verification systems represent a deeper commitment to accountability, safety, and clear communication between platforms and their audiences.

License verification badges work best when seamlessly embedded into the overall interface rather than positioned as isolated logos. Integration ensures that users encounter these signals naturally during their journey, whether browsing a homepage, registering an account, or interacting with platform features. When verification appears consistently across multiple touchpoints, it reinforces credibility without interrupting the user experience. The goal is subtle reassurance rather than aggressive promotion, allowing trust to grow organically through repeated exposure.

Transparency is further strengthened when verification badges include interactive elements. For example, clicking a badge may open a verification panel displaying licensing details, regulatory jurisdictions, and validation timestamps. This layered approach supports both casual users who want quick confirmation and detail-oriented users seeking deeper information. Providing optional transparency respects different levels of curiosity while maintaining clarity for all audiences.

Consistency in badge design also plays a crucial role. Verification symbols should maintain uniform color schemes, placement, and behavior across devices and screen sizes. Inconsistent presentation can create confusion or raise doubts about authenticity. Integrated systems ensure that badges scale properly on mobile devices, remain visible in dark or light interface modes, and adapt smoothly to layout changes. Reliable presentation reinforces the perception that verification is part of the platform’s foundation rather than an afterthought.

Another important aspect of integrated license verification badges is real-time validation. Static images can be easily copied or misused, which undermines their credibility. Modern verification systems connect badges directly to live databases maintained by regulatory bodies or trusted verification partners. When users interact with a badge, the system confirms that the license remains active and valid. This dynamic verification transforms badges from passive symbols into functional trust tools, significantly increasing their reliability.

Placement strategy significantly influences effectiveness. Verification badges are most impactful when positioned near decision-making moments, such as sign-up forms, payment interfaces, or account dashboards. These locations align reassurance with user action, ensuring that trust signals appear precisely when confidence matters most. Overloading interfaces with too many badges, however, can reduce clarity. Thoughtful integration prioritizes relevance over quantity, presenting only meaningful certifications.

Accessibility considerations should not be overlooked. Verification badges should include descriptive text labels for screen readers and maintain sufficient contrast for users with visual impairments. Inclusive design ensures that trust signals are available to all users, not only those who rely on visual cues. By combining visual symbols with accessible descriptions, platforms expand transparency across diverse user needs.
